Best Rust AI agents
The open-source AI agents written in Rust, from the Agent Search Engine index — ranked by real maintained adoption (GitHub stars and recent commit activity), never by sponsorship. Every project here is Rust-first, self-hostable, and free to run; the trade-off is you host and maintain it yourself.
01openinterpreterA lightweight coding agent for open models like Deepseek, Kimi, and Qwen02goosean open source, extensible AI agent that goes beyond code suggestions - install, execute, edit, and test with any LLM03jcodeCoding Agent Harness04moltisA secure persistent personal agent server in Rust. One binary, sandboxed execution, multi-provider LLMs, voice, memory, Telegram, WhatsApp,…05yomoServerless AI Agent Framework with Geo-distributed Edge AI Infra.06zerostackLightweight coding agent written in Rust, optimized for memory footprint and performance07rustpbxA PBX written by rust08echokit_serverOpen Source Voice Agent Platform09xybridBuild apps powered by on-device AI10active-callA SIP/WebRTC voice agent
Frequently asked
- What are the best Rust AI agents?
- The Rust projects listed below, ranked by maintained adoption — GitHub stars plus recent commit activity — so you see what's genuinely used and still maintained, not abandoned.
- Are these Rust AI agents open source and free?
- Yes — every project on this page is open source and written primarily in Rust. The software is free to run and self-host; you still pay for the infrastructure you run it on and any model or API usage it makes.
- Why choose Rust AI agents specifically?
- Staying in your team's primary language — Rust — makes self-hosting, extending, and debugging far easier, because you can read and modify the source directly instead of treating it as a black box.